SSE Renewables has announced its newest Director of Development for Onshore Wind, Solar, Battery in Ireland and Great Britain.
Alex Meredith will take on the role and be responsible for growing future value in SSE's pipeline of onshore development prospects in the company's core markets.
Alex has been a key figure in the Berwick Bank Wind Farm project, which is poised to become the largest single offshore wind farm in the world, with a planned capacity of 4.1GW.
Discussing his involvement in the project and new role, Maria Ryan, Director of Offshore Development at SSE Renewables, said: "Over the past four years, Alex has steered the Berwick Bank project through a complex and evolving landscape, overcoming significant challenges with determination and unwavering commitment. His leadership has been instrumental in guiding the project through critical and challenging milestones".
Meanwhile, Heather Donald, Director of Onshore Wind, Solar, Battery (GB and Ireland) at SSE Renewables added: "Alex takes up this key development role to deliver growth opportunities in onshore renewable technologies in GB and Ireland at an important time for our business. He will bring his wealth of development experience across offshore and onshore wind technologies, including most recently leading the Berwick Bank team for the last four years, to provide leadership and direction to the development, land and estates, and consents and environment teams within the onshore development team as well as to wider support functions."
